Definition and Key Features

Class 2 mobility scooters are capable reaching a maximum speed up to 4mph. They are perfect for shopping trips indoors or for cruising on pavements. They are generally smaller and less agile than the class 3 models and some are able to be disassembled to transport them inside a car. However, they are not suitable for use on roads and must conform to UK laws, which require indicators, lights, and an horn.

If you're looking for mobility scooters that be faster than 5mph, consider a Class 3 model. These scooters are suitable for both road and pavement use and can go that exceed 8mph. They also have a bigger battery capacity and a more advanced suspension to tackle rough terrain. To meet government safety standards they must also include a rearview mirror, front and rear lights, and an Horn. Some models even feature a modern electromechanical and regenerative braking system and lithium batteries to provide extended range, without the weight of a lead acid battery.

Another fantastic, lightweight 8-mph mobility scooter is the Livewell Journey. It is road and pavement-legal and allows you to travel up to 8 mph on the road. It's a great choice for those who appreciate the freedom of open roads. It is easy to dismantle to store and fits in the trunk of a car. It has a taillight and a headlight to help you see from getting lost.

The Pride Colt Sport is another great alternative. This mid-sized model offers an excellent balance of performance and design and long battery life. It also has impressive climbing capabilities. It is suitable for use on pavements and can handle slopes of up to 1:3. It comes with a user-friendly control system that is easy for any user to master and the controls can be set to operate with either hand.

The Apex Finesse Sports is a small, powerful scooter that can reach speeds of up to 8mph. Designed to look like a motorbike, it is able to reach road-legal speeds of up to 8mph (though only 4mph on pavements) and features a bike-like suspension to provide an easy and comfortable ride. It comes with two driving modes that are different: one where the motor moves the scooter forwards and reverses and the other in which the driver can push the scooter when needed.
